Your only other option for dealing with an infected tooth is removing it. In many cases, a root canal procedure is the better choice because:
- It preserves your tooth and its root
- It keeps your nearby teeth from shifting out of place
- It prevents the bone loss that occurs after tooth removal
- You’ll recover more quickly, with fewer special accommodations such as changing your diet
- You’ll avoid the expense of tooth replacement
Don’t Ignore Symptoms of an Infected Tooth
An infected tooth often, but not always, causes a painful toothache. Other signs your tooth may be infected include:
- Sensitivity to hot or cold temperatures
- Swelling or tenderness of gums
- A tooth that darkens
- A pimple on your gums
